Overhead Door Corp. will become the largest maker of overhead doors in North America with its purchase of Wayne-Dalton.

Overhead Door Corp. has completed its acquisition of Wayne-Dalton’s residential and commercial door business. The transaction includes Mount Hope-based Wayne-Dalton’s Fabric-Shield storm panel business and creates the largest manufacturer, marketer, and distributor of residential and commercial overhead doors and operators in North America. With a combined fiscal year 2008 revenue of nearly $1 billion, it brings together Overhead Door, Wayne-Dalton, and Genie, positioning Overhead Door for global growth, the company said. Overhead will maintain its own and Wayne-Dalton’s brands, product lines, and distribution channels. Overhead Door, based in Dallas, is a manufacturer of doors and openers for residential, commercial, industrial, and transportation applications.

Wayne Dalton Garage Doors created the original overhead garage door in 1921 and the first electric garage door opener in 1926. It now has over 3,500 employees, 24 manufacturing facilities, 79 regional sales centers and over 6,000 distributors and dealers that service national builders, national accounts, architects, general contractors and homeowners, as well as major retailers in the U.S. and Canada. Overhead Door is a subsidiary of Sanwa Holdings Corp. of Tokyo. For additional information, visit www.overheadddoor.com or www.wayne-dalton.com

Overhead Door Corp. completed an agreement Monday to acquire Wayne-Dalton Corp.’s residential and commercial overhead door business. Wayne-Dalton’s operations have been headquartered at Mount Hope, where 613 people are employed. There are another 23 employees at the plant at Trail. Among Overhead Door Corp. operations is a manufacturing plant for Genie Co. products at 606 N. Ray St., off Rt. 93, at Baltic.

The plant employs about 120 people. The deal includes Wayne-Dalton’s Fabric-Shield storm panel business in North America and Europe. Wayne-Dalton will retain its garage door opener and wireless home access control businesses and continue the manufacture, marketing and sale of those products. The transaction creates the largest manufacturer, marketer, and distributor of residential and commercial overhead doors and operators in the North American market, with the fiscal year 2008 revenues of nearly \$1 billion. It brings together three exceptionally strong brands: Overhead Door, Wayne-Dalton, and Genie, and strategically positions Overhead Door Corp. for global growth, according to Dennis Stone, president and chief executive officer of Overhead Door.

“As we reviewed our options for long-term growth and enhancing our position within the residential and commercial door businesses, we could not identify a better partner than Wayne-Dalton,” Stone said. Overhead Door Corp. will maintain Overhead Door and Wayne-Dalton’s brand identities, product lines, and distribution channels. The combined company “will capitalize on its efficient, strategically located production facilities and distribution networks covering all 50 U.S. states, Canada, Mexico, and Europe,” he said.

The transaction also is expected to enhance service to national builders, major retailers, architects, general contractors, homeowners, property owners, and the distributors and dealers of the Overhead Door, Wayne-Dalton and Genie branded products. “Beginning today, Wayne-Dalton and Overhead Door Corp. will combine their long-standing reputations for product and industry leaders to strengthen the door industry, and more importantly ensure a focus on product innovation that will generate better and more feature-rich products for the marketplace,” Stone said. “This is the greatest source of continued stability and prosperity for our combined companies, customers, and suppliers.” Overhead Door Corp. is based in Dallas, Texas, and owned by the parent company Sanwa Holdings Corp. in Tokyo, Japan.
